Chapter 422

McNeil looked at the icy expression on Victoria's face and finally relented.

"Fine. I agree."

He knew she was furious, but right now, he'd agree to anything if it meant he could stay near her.

"Good. I'll have my assistant send you a meal plan later. Just follow it each day."

McNeil's expression darkened, but he said nothing.

Victoria turned and walked back to the living room. He was about to follow when the door slammed shut in his face.

Left alone in the hallway, McNeil's face clouded over completely.

If she wanted him to cook, shouldn't she at least let him inside?

His phone buzzed in his hand. He glanced at the screen-it was a message from Victoria.

"Arrive and leave work on time. Outside of work hours, you go home."
